摘要

目的 探讨APP17肽对糖尿病病大鼠血糖、脂质代谢、认知障碍和神经炎症因子的影响.方法 将Wistar大鼠分为对照组、模型组(DE组)和低、高剂量实验组.除对照组外,各组采用链脲佐菌素诱导Ⅰ型糖尿病脑病大鼠模型.造模成功后,低和高剂量实验组分别灌胃给予0.05 μg/kg和0.15 μg/kg的APP17肽,对照组和模型组均灌胃等量0.9%NaCl,每天1次,连续灌胃2周.检测大鼠的血糖及糖耐水平;水迷宫实验分析各组认知障碍;酶联免疫吸附试验检测血清脂代谢和炎症因子TNF-a及IL-10;Western blotting检测各组鼠海马组织中突触和神经相关蛋白PSD95,NGF及及内质网应激相关蛋白eIF-2α,CHOP表达水平的影响.结果 与DE组相比,APP17处理实验组小鼠的血糖及血清胰岛素水平明显降低(P<0.05);脂代谢脂代谢指标TC,TG和LDL-C浓度明显降低,HDL-C浓度增高(P<0.05);改善了大鼠认知功能和学习记忆能力;减少了促炎因子TNF-a及IL-10水平(P<0.01);增加了 PSD95,NGF蛋白表达;抑制了eIF-2α,CHOP蛋白表达.结论 APP17肱有效改善糖尿病性脑病胰岛功能,抑制炎症,缓解认知障碍.

Abstract

Objective To investigate the effects of APP17 peptide on blood glucose,lipid metabolism,cognitive im-pairment and neuroinflammatory factors in diabetic rats.Methods Wistar rats were divided into control group,model group(DEgroup),low dose experimental group and high dose experimental group.Except for the control group,strepto-zotocin was used to induce type I diabetic encephalopathy rat model.After the model was successfully established,the low and high dose experimental groups were given 0.05 and 0.15 μg/kg APP17 peptide by gavage,respectively,and the control and model groups were given the same amount of 0.9%NaCl by gavage once a day for 2 weeks.Blood glucose and glucose tolerance were measured.The water maze experiment analyzed the cognitive impairment of each group.Ser-um lipid metabolism and inflammatory factors TNF-a and IL-10 were detected by enzyme-linked immunosorbent assay.Western blotting detected the effects of synaptic and nerve-related proteins PSD95,NGF,and ER stress-related proteins eIF-2α and CHOP expression levels in hippocampal tissues of each group.Results Compared with DE group,blood glucose and serum insulin levels in APP17 group were significantly decreased(P<0.05).Lipid metabolism,the concen-trations of TC,TG and LDL-C were significantly decreased,while HDL-C were significantly increased(P<0.05).The cognitive function and learning and memory ability of rats were improved.The levels of pro-inflammatory factors TNF-a and IL-10 were decreased(P<0.01).The expression of PSD95 and NGF protein was increased.The expression of eIF-2α and CHOP protein was inhibited.Conclusion APP17 peptide can effectively improve the islet function of diabet-ic encephalopathy,inhibit inflammation and relieve cognitive impairment.
